Choosing the right bed protection system
Not all bed protectors are created equal, so it makes sense to consider material, texture and fit. Rubberised materials provide excellent grip and impact absorption, while polymer liners offer simple installation and stain resistance. Corrosion resistance and easy maintenance
Durability hinges on how well a liner resists corrosion and how easy it is to maintain. In hot climates, UV resistance is a plus, preventing fading and material breakdown. Regular cleaning with mild detergents and avoiding harsh chemicals helps extend the life of the liner. For vehicles that traverse sandy or muddy landscapes, choose textures that minimise abrasive build up while still offering secure cargo handling. Routine checks ensure the edges stay sealed and there are no creases that can trap dirt.
